How to fill out request for proposals rfp

Illustration

How to fill out request for proposals rfp

01
Start by carefully reviewing the RFP document to understand the requirements and expectations.
02
Gather all the necessary information and documents needed to complete the RFP, such as company information, project details, and financial statements.
03
Familiarize yourself with the evaluation criteria and scoring system mentioned in the RFP to ensure compliance.
04
Take note of any deadlines or submission requirements specified in the RFP.
05
Create a clear and concise proposal that directly addresses the requirements outlined in the RFP.
06
Organize your proposal in a logical manner, including an introduction, background information, proposed solutions, and pricing details.
07
Use language that is easy to understand and avoid jargon or technical terms that may confuse the evaluators.
08
Provide supporting evidence or examples of past similar projects or experiences that demonstrate your capabilities.
09
Proofread and edit your proposal to ensure it is free of errors, typos, and inconsistencies.
10
Submit the completed proposal before the specified deadline, following any submission instructions provided in the RFP.

Who needs request for proposals rfp?

01
Request for Proposals (RFPs) are typically needed by organizations or government agencies that are looking to outsource a project or procure goods and services.
02
Industries such as construction, IT, consulting, marketing, and research often use RFPs to solicit competitive bids from potential vendors or service providers.
03
Large corporations, non-profit organizations, and government entities frequently rely on RFPs to ensure transparency, fairness, and accountability in their procurement processes.
04
By utilizing RFPs, these entities can evaluate and compare proposals from different vendors or contractors to select the best solution provider for their specific needs.
05
Ultimately, anyone looking to engage external parties for a project or specific requirements can benefit from using an RFP to streamline the selection process and ensure a well-informed decision.

Request for Proposals (RFP) is a document that solicits proposal, often made through a bidding process, by an agency or company interested in procurement of a commodity, service, or valuable asset, to potential suppliers to submit business proposals.
Typically, government agencies, companies, or organizations seeking to procure goods or services are required to file request for proposals (RFP).
Filling out a request for proposals (RFP) involves providing detailed information about the project requirements, timeline, evaluation criteria, and any other specific instructions for potential suppliers to follow in their proposals.
The purpose of a request for proposals (RFP) is to encourage potential suppliers to submit competitive proposals that meet the needs of the agency or company issuing the RFP, ultimately leading to the selection of the best proposal for procurement.
Information such as project requirements, evaluation criteria, timeline, budget, terms and conditions, payment terms, and any other relevant details related to the procurement project must be reported on a request for proposals (RFP).
